When we say “to boot,” we are using an idiomatic expression that means “in addition” or “as well.” It is often used to emphasize an extra or unexpected benefit or consequence. The phrase can be traced back to Old English, where “bot” meant “advantage” or “remedy.” Over time, it evolved into the modern expression “to boot.”

1. Is “to boot” a formal expression?
No, “to boot” is considered an informal expression and is more commonly used in spoken English rather than formal writing.
2. Can “to boot” be used in negative contexts?
Yes, “to boot” can be used in negative contexts to emphasize an additional negative consequence or unexpected outcome. For example, “She failed her exam and lost her scholarship to boot.”
3. Are there any synonyms for “to boot”?
Yes, some synonyms for “to boot” include “in addition,” “moreover,” “furthermore,” and “besides.”
4. Can “to boot” be used in professional settings?
While “to boot” is generally more informal, it can still be used in professional settings depending on the context and the level of formality required. It is always important to consider the audience and the tone of the conversation.
